Lean On Me automatically and anonymously matches peers to create texting networks of instantaneous support across organizations. It originated as a student group at MIT three years ago and has since grown into a national nonprofit working with hundreds of volunteers, students, and campus mental health employees across the country.

Lean On Me is looking for team members to support continuing growth in a variety of roles, as well as experienced professionals to join a new advisory board. Roles span a few categories: mental health, volunteer training, quality assurance, marketing, finance, fundraising, organization growth management, software engineering for social good, or just plain awesome people.
